Getty Images is a visual media company that provides stock images, editorial photography, video, and music for various markets. It was founded in 1995 by Mark Getty and Jonathan Klein, and has acquired many other photo agencies and archives over the years.
Freepik is a Spanish platform that offers free and premium graphic resources, such as photographs, illustrations and vector images. Founded in 2010, it has over 21,000 collaborators and 80 million monthly downloads, and is part of the Freepik Company group.
Pixabay.com offers photos, illustrations, vector graphics, film footage, stock music and sound effects under the Pixabay license, which allows free use with some restrictions. Founded in 2010 in Germany, it was acquired by Canva in 2018 and changed its license terms in 2019 and 2023.

Alamy is an online supplier of stock images, videos, and other image material from various sources. It was founded in 1999 and acquired by PA Media Group in 2020, and has faced criticism for copyright issues and AI-generated content.
